Cinematic Titanic is the new movie-riffing project from Mystery Science Theater 3000 creator Joel Hodgson and his band of merry riffsters (Trace Beaulieu, Frank Conniff, Mary Jo Pehl, and Josh "J. Elvis" Weinstein).
